Repackaging involves taking an original file, in this case, a software or game, and compressing it into a smaller size while maintaining its original functionality. This process involves removing unnecessary files, optimizing the installation process, and sometimes even patching the software to fix bugs or make it compatible with certain systems.
Repacks typically bundle all necessary updates, patches, dependency libraries, and configurations into a single, automated setup wizard.
